Transaction 62f29575d3e3fb275a2f0d2fbec0d3016ebbde9425aba537d2bc43e20a58a7ff

1 Input
2 Outputs
  • 62f29575d3e3fb275a2f0d2fbec0d3016ebbde9425aba537d2bc43e20a58a7ff:0
  • value  10175155
    address  3FnEdZSCiPbYEKF7LAw5R2PwPHMv8RiATp
  • 62f29575d3e3fb275a2f0d2fbec0d3016ebbde9425aba537d2bc43e20a58a7ff:1
  • value  506689126
    address  3777DVaPBMT6J9gXkTGVHmRz9VwWYq8VPz